Enrichment

Sixth form offers work experience, leadership and university trips/visits, plus additional qualifications such as Core Maths, EPQ and DofE

“We offer a variety of enrichment opportunities at Bilton, including work experience, leadership and university trips and visits as well as additional qualifications such as Core Maths, EPQ and DofE.”
Verified 25 Jul 2026Source

Students encouraged into leadership opportunities including volunteering with younger students or joining the Leadership Team (Head Students, Wellbeing Ambassadors)

“We encourage all students in Sixth Form to engage in leadership opportunities. This could be by volunteering to support younger students, or by applying to become part of the Leadership Team. Currently we have the following appointments within the team. Head Students, Wellbeing Ambassadors”
Verified 25 Jul 2026Source

Admissions

16-19 Bursary Fund supports young carers, disabled students, or those in receipt of financial aid to stay in full-time education

“The 16-19 Bursary Fund supports students to stay in full-time education if they are a young carer, disabled or are they/their families are in receipt of financial aid.”
Verified 25 Jul 2026Source

The trust is the Admissions Authority for all its academy schools, but admissions and appeals are administered by the relevant Local Authority.

“Stowe Valley Multi Academy Trust is the Admissions Authority for all academy schools within the MAT. Admissions and appeals to our academy schools are administered by the relevant Local Authority.”
Verified 25 Jul 2026Source
